The Boston Red Sox are moving on to the ALCS after beating and eliminating Tampa Bay 3-1 on Tuesday night.After the Rays took a one nothing lead in the bottom of the 6th inning the Boston bullpen shut the door and got just enough offense to pull out the win. Craig Breslow, Junichi Tazawa & Koji Uehara allowed just one hit and struck out seven over the final 3.1 innings. The Sox tied the game when Xander Bogaerts scored on a wild pitch before Jacoby Ellsbury came home on a Shane Victorino infield single. Boston added an insurance run in the 9th from a Dustin Pedroia sacrifice fly to make it 3-1.
